...A strong thunderstorm will impact portions of southeastern
Haralson and northwestern Carroll Counties through 715 PM EDT...

At 643 PM EDT, a strong thunderstorm was over Bremen, or near
Buchanan, moving west at 10 mph.

HAZARD...Up to 40 mph wind, pea sized hail and frequent cloud to
         ground lightning.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Expect minor damage to tree limbs and blowing around of
         light, unsecured objects.

Locations impacted include...
Bremen, Temple, Tallapoosa, Mount Zion, Waco, and Bowdon Junction.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

People outdoors should seek shelter immediately. If you can hear
thunder, you are close enough to be struck by lightning.
